【问题标题】:How to add shading to object model in threeJS?如何在threeJS中为对象模型添加阴影?
【发布时间】:2016-03-14 02:20:09
【问题描述】:

我有一个定制的对象,一个方尖碑,旁边是一个立方体。方尖碑是用THREE.Geometry 制作的(每个顶点和面都是手动添加的),而立方体是用THREE.BoxGeometry 制作的。他们都使用THREE.MeshNormalMaterial

那么为什么立方体的颜色会随着旋转而变化,而方尖碑只是灰色的呢?我已经设法让其他网格为方尖碑添加颜色,但不知道如何在旋转过程中让侧面改变颜色。

    【解决方案1】:

    如果您想在自定义几何体中使用MeshNormalMaterial,则必须在创建网格之前计算几何体的法线:

    obeliskGeometry.computeFaceNormals();
    

    在你的例子中:

    [...]
    obeliskGeometry.faces.push(new THREE.Face3(7, 4, 8));
    obeliskGeometry.computeFaceNormals();
    var obeliskMesh = new THREE.Mesh(obeliskGeometry, obeliskMaterial);
    [...]
